多效唑对水仙生长发育的影响 总被引:1,自引:0,他引:1
为提高水仙的观赏价值,探讨复合多效唑对水仙生长发育的影响,用不同的多效唑溶液对水仙鳞茎进行处理。结果表明:多效唑能抑制水仙的营养生长,使植株矮化粗壮,叶片碧绿、挺拔,不易倒伏,根白、短而壮;复合多效唑配方使平均叶长减少37.7%,花期延长2d,花朵直径增加18.3%,延缓黄化叶片的出现,减慢叶肉薄壁细胞及其中叶绿体的解体,在后期维管束的结构相对完整,有效提高观赏价值。 相似文献

为探究广西金钟山细叶云南松径向生长及其对气候的响应,该文建立了细叶云南松树木年轮标准年表,采用响应分析探讨了径向生长与气候因子的关系,并使用逐步回归和方差分解量化了不同气候因子对径向生长的影响。结果表明:(1)响应分析结果显示,上一年1月、8月、9月、11月的日照时数以及上一年10月的平均最低气温和平均气温与标准年表年轮宽度均呈显著正相关,而上一年6月降雨量>10 mm的天数与年轮宽度呈显著负相关; 当年2月的降雨量、3月的空气相对湿度和平均最低气温、6月的日照时数以及9月的平均气温和平均最高气温均与年轮宽度呈显著正相关。(2)逐步回归最终模型的方差分解结果显示,上一年10月的平均最低气温对细叶云南松径向生长的影响最大(方差解释量达23.35%),其次是当年9月的平均最高气温(方差解释量为10.39%); 上一年1月和11月的日照时数分别解释了径向生长变异的3.94%和6.58%。综上表明,秋季的温度和冬季的光照条件是限制细叶云南松径向生长最主要的气候因子,早春干旱和雨季大降雨量会降低细叶云南松的径向生长。 相似文献

Winter wheat was grown for six successive years (Expt 1) and for three successive years (Expt 2) in field experiments on different soil types. Artificial inoculum of the take-all fungus (Gaeumannomyces graminis var. tritici cultured on autoclaved oat grains) was incorporated in the soil of some of the plots just before, or at, sowing of the first winter wheat crop. Expt 1 tested the incorporation of similar amounts of inoculum (212 kg ha-1) at different depths. Expt 2 tested different amounts of inoculum at the same, shallow depth. Early sowing (September), late sowing (October) and spring inoculation were additional treatments, applied to the first crop only, in Expt 2. Seasonal factors apart, the disease outcome in the first year after inoculation depended on amounts and placement of applied inoculum, as well as date of sowing. Deeper inoculum resulted in less disease (Expt 1). Severe take-all was produced in Expt 2 by incorporating inoculum shallowly in sufficient quantities (400 kg ha-1 or more). Less inoculum (200 kg ha-1) generated less disease, especially in earlier-sown plots. Differences in disease amongst inoculum treatments were greatest in the first year and diminished subsequently, particularly where sowing had been early in the first year. In Expt 1, where first crops exposed to artificial inoculum developed moderate-to-severe disease, disease in subsequent second and/or third crops was less. In the fourth crop a second peak of disease occurred, coinciding with a first peak in sequences without added inoculum. Take-all decline (TAD) appeared to be expressed in all sequences thereafter. In Expt 2 in sequences without added inoculum, TAD occurred after a peak of disease in the second crop. Where 400 kg ha-1 or more of inoculum were added, disease was severe in the first year and decreased progressively in successive years. Disease was less patchy in plots that received artificial inoculum. However, it remains uncertain mat severe disease caused by artificial inoculation achieved an early onset of true TAD. The infectivity of the top 12 cm of soil in the first 3 yr of Expt 1, determined by bioassay, depended on the depth of added inoculum and amount of disease in subsequent crops. However, at the time of the naturally occurring peak of disease severity (in either inoculated or non-inoculated plots) it did not predict either disease or TAD. Differences and similarities amongst epidemics developing naturally and those developing from different amounts and placement of applied inoculum have been revealed. The epidemiological implications of adding inoculum and the potential value of artificially-created epidemics of take-all in field trials are discussed. 相似文献

Some modern laminated and calcified stromatolitic structures are partially or completely formed by eukaryotes. Diatom populations in freshwater environments with elevated ionic concentrations contribute to calcite precipitation, and the formation of distinctive mineral-rich stromatolitic laminae. Two types of stromatolite-forming diatom populations were observed. In the first example, in stromatolies growing on a quarry ledge near Laegerdorf, North Germany, calcite crystals with biogenic imprints form around polysaccharide stalks of the diatom Gomphonema olivaceum var. calcarea (Cleve) Cleve-Euler. These individually precipitated crystals eventunally become cemented together in layers, forming rigid, laminated stromatolitic deposits which drape over the quarry ledge. In the second example, in stromatolites forming in a shallow stream near Cuatro Ciénegas, Coahuila, Mexico, diatomaceous laminae also form by the accumulation of carbonate particles in a matrix of diatoms and their extracellular polysaccharide products. These laminae become thick enough to drape over individual stromatolite heads. The diatoms responsible for these deposits are Amphora aff. A. Katii Selva, Nitzschia denticula Grun., and six other species. At Cuatro Ciénegas, in addition to the diatomaceous laminae, carbonate-rich cyanobacterial layers, dominated by two cyanobacterial species with different fabrics and porosities, are also present and contribute substantially to the growth of the stromatolites. In both the Laegerdorf and Cuatro Ciénegas examples, entire stromatolites or thick laminations on stromatolites are built by a small number of diatom species which produce copious amounts of extracellular stalk, gel, and sheath material, a property they share with cyanobacterial stromatolite builders. 相似文献

ent-Abietane diterpenoids, hebeiabinins A-F (1-5), together with seven known diterpenoids were isolated from leaves of Isodon rubescens var. rubescens. The structures of 1-5 were established on the basis of spectroscopic analyses, including application of 2D NMR spectroscopic techniques. The diterpenoids isolated were evaluated for the cytotoxicity against A549, HT-29, and K562 tumor cells. Compound 5 was the most active with IC(50) value of 0.91 microM against A549 cells. 相似文献

The bioassay-guided purification of an n-hexane extract from the leaves of Piper hostmannianum var. berbicense led to the isolation of four monoterpene or prenyl-substituted dihydrochalcones (1a, 1b, 2, 3) as well as the known compounds 2',6'-dihydroxy-4'-methoxydihydrochalcone (4), linderatone (5), strobopinin (6), adunctin E (7) and (-)-methyllinderatin (8). Their structures were established on the basis of NMR and X-ray analysis. (-)-Methyllinderatin, linderatone and 2',6'-dihydroxy-4'-methoxydihydrochalcone exhibited the most potent antiplasmodial activity with IC50 values of 5.64, 10.33 and 12.69 microM, respectively against both chloroquine-sensitive and resistant strains of Plasmodium falciparum (F32,FcB1). The activity of (-)-methyllinderatin was confirmed in vivo against Plasmodium vinckei petteri in mice (80% of reduction of parasitemia) at a dose of 20 mg/kg/day. 相似文献

Constituents from the Formosan apple reduce tyrosinase activity in human epidermal melanocytes 总被引:1,自引:0,他引:1
Tyrosinase is a copper-containing monooxygenase that catalyzes melanin synthesis in skin melanocytes. Herein, 13 compounds from the Formosan apple (Malus doumeri var. formosana), an indigenous Taiwanese plant, were isolated and identified. The active constituents were identified as 3-hydroxyphloretin (7) and catechol (9); they exhibited potent hydroxyl radical-scavenging (IC50 values, 0.6 and 1.1 μM) and cellular tyrosinase-reducing activities (IC50 values, 32 and 22 μM) in human epidermal melanocytes. In addition, we evaluated the level of several tyrosinase-related proteins by Western blot analysis. In contrast to 3-hydroxyphloretin (7), which showed no effect on the level of these proteins, catechol (9) reduced their activity and the expression of the respective genes, as determined by quantitative real-time PCR. In a kinetic analysis of mushroom tyrosinase, 3-hydroxyphloretin (7) was a competitive inhibitor. These two constituents exhibited metal-coordinating interactions with copper ions in a virtual model of molecular docking with human tyrosinase. Thus, 3-hydroxyphloretin (7) and catechol (9) were the most active constituents from the Formosan apple; they exhibited anti-oxidant and tyrosinase reducing activities, suggesting their possible use as cosmetic agents. 相似文献

Four prenylated acetophenones 2,6-dihydroxy-4-geranyloxyacetophenone (1), 4-geranyloxy-2,6,β-trihydroxyacetophenone (2), 2,6-dihydroxy-4-geranyloxy-3-prenylacetophenone (3), and 4-geranyloxy-3-prenyl-2,6,β-trihydroxyacetophenone (4) have for the first time been isolated from Melicope obscura (1 and 2) and Melicope obtusifolia ssp. obtusifolia var. arborea (3 and 4). The distribution of prenylated acetophenones in Rutaceae is reviewed and the results, including the new records, indicate that prenylated acetophenones are valuable as chemotaxonomic markers for the subfamily Rutoideae, tribe Xanthoxyleae sensu Engler. 相似文献

翼蓼和中华抱茎蓼挥发油化学成分分析 总被引:2,自引:1,他引:1
采用水蒸气蒸馏法分别从翼蓼和中华抱茎蓼中提取其挥发油,并用气相色谱-质谱联用技术(GC-MS)对挥发油中的化学成分进行分离和结构鉴定,运用气相色谱峰面积归一化法确定各成分的相对百分含量.结果表明:翼蓼中总共鉴定出31种成分,中华抱茎蓼中鉴定出21种成分,分别占到挥发油总含量的84.0%和93.8%,翼蓼挥发油中主要成分是表蓝桉醇(15.9%)、甲苯(8.6%)、反式橙花叔醇(6.9%);中华抱茎蓼挥发油主要成分为邻苯二甲酸二异丁酯(19.9%)、2,4-戊二酮(17.2%)、邻苯二甲酸二丁酯(11.7%)、3-甲基-2,3-二氢苯并呋喃(10.7%). 相似文献

南方红豆杉产紫杉醇内生真菌的分离鉴定 总被引:7,自引:0,他引:7
从南方红豆杉(Taxus chinensisvar.mairei)植株分离到内生真菌63株,其中24株经鉴定分属于19个种(属).真子囊菌纲的2个属2株,半知菌纲的14个属22株.真子囊菌纲的无毛毛壳属(Achaetomiumsp.)的1株为新发现种.半知菌纲的葡萄孢属(Botrytissp.)1株和无孢菌群(Mycelia sterlia)2株的培养液,经浓缩萃取,薄层层析检测,Rf值分别为0.404、0.404、0.401,与紫杉醇对照品Rf值一致,为南方红豆杉产紫杉醇内生真菌. 相似文献
